Questions & Answers about Senza patente, non posso prendere l’auto da solo.
What does Senza patente mean in this sentence?
Senza means "without" and patente refers to a driver’s license. So, Senza patente translates to "Without a license," setting the condition for the rest of the sentence.
Why is there a comma after Senza patente?
The comma separates the introductory adverbial phrase Senza patente from the main clause non posso prendere l’auto da solo. This punctuation clearly indicates that the condition of not having a license applies to the entire following action.
